你查询的IP:[159.226.97.133]  地理位置:中国–北京–北京科技网

最新查询218.249.19.103 58.128.123.55 116.128.86.247 210.78.136.42 121.68.138.29 125.62.101.38 124.200.232.80 124.254.73.5 117.76.244.188 159.226.97.133 203.92.160.252 116.89.144.153 119.88.247.78 123.184.72.246 119.42.224.25 202.149.224.236 120.80.155.141 202.136.208.91 211.64.103.113 124.67.8.21 125.32.58.46 203.222.192.245 203.212.80.247 117.106.77.119 59.80.158.66 220.242.113.77 119.15.136.64 121.101.208.38 60.160.157.136 121.59.148.118 116.60.147.240